Description


The RM134L monoclonal antibody reacts with mouse OX-40 Ligand, a member of the TNF superfamily. OX-40L is induced on mouse splenic B cells stimulated with a combination of anti-IgM and anti-CD40. Neither resting nor activated mouse T cells express OX-40L. The interaction of OX-40 (CD134) with OX-40L has been implicated in T cell-dependent humoral response. RM134L inhibits the costimulatory activity of mouse OX-40L transfected cells for anti-CD3-stimulated T cell proliferation.

Applications Tested


The RM134L antibody has been tested by flow cytometric analysis of activated mouse splenocyte suspensions and can be used at less than or equal to 0.5 µg/million cells. It is recommended that the antibody be carefully titrated for optimal performance in the assay of interest.
